Nicosia

Nicosia

Nicosia does the honours to be the capital of Cyprus last 1000 years since 10thcentury with population 314.400 (late 2009). The beginnings of this city reaches back 5000 years to the Bronze Age. Long term Rentals Guide

Long term Rentals Guide

If you decide to rent a Long term property in Cyprus, you will be required to pay a cash breakage deposit equal to one months rental. This breakage deposit is kept be the landlord and is returned to you when you deliver back the property in the same condition, and with the inventory being satisfactory as it was in at the start of the Tenancy.
